Abstract

The utility model discloses a floor type television mounting rack, which comprises a connecting body and two floor type racks which are symmetrically distributed, wherein the connecting body is provided with a mounting rack for assembling a television; the connecting body is adjustably arranged between the two floor frames so as to adjust the distance between the two floor frames. Examples
As shown in fig. 1, a floor type tv mounting bracket for mounting and supporting a tv comprises a connecting body 400 and two floor type brackets 100 symmetrically distributed, wherein the connecting body 400 has a tv mounting position.
As shown in fig. 1 to 3, the floor stand 100 includes a floor part 120 and a connecting part 110, the connecting part 110 is mounted on the floor part 1120, the connecting part 110 and the floor part 120 can be integrally connected or separately connected, and when integrally connected, an integrated floor stand structure is obtained; when the connection part 110 and the floor part 120 are connected in a split manner, and are locked by screws, in this embodiment, the floor part 120 and the connection part 110 are connected in a split manner, so that the transportation is facilitated on the basis of ensuring the structural stability;
as shown in fig. 1 to 3, the floor part 120 is V-shaped, the tip end of the V-shaped floor part faces the tv installation site, the open end faces away from the tv installation site, and a pad is further installed on the surface of the floor part 120 contacting the ground; in order to further improve the structural stability and the load-bearing capacity of the floor frame, a reinforced support tube 121 is disposed at the opening of the floor portion 120, so as to obtain a triangular support structure.
As shown in fig. 1 to 3, the floor stand 100 is provided with a cross bar 300, and the cross bar 300 is mounted on the connecting portion 110 and is perpendicular to the connecting portion 110; specifically, the method comprises the following steps: the top of the connection portion 110, namely: the cross rod 300 is arranged at a position, far away from the grounding part, of the connecting part 110, the top of the connecting part 110 is fixedly connected with the adjusting part 200, a connecting hole is formed in the adjusting part 200, a connecting adjusting hole is formed in the connecting part 110 along the axial direction of the connecting part, the adjusting part 200 is butted and communicated with the corresponding connecting adjusting hole through the connecting hole, and then the adjusting part 200 is locked and fixed by a screw, so that the lifting adjustment of the adjusting part 200 along the axial direction of the connecting part 110 is realized; one end of the adjusting piece 200 far away from the connecting part is fixed with the cross rod 300;
as shown in fig. 1 to 3, the cross bars 300 are two tubular bodies, and two cross bars 300 are distributed in parallel and connected by a short vertical pipe; in this embodiment, the number of the vertical short pipes is two, and the vertical short pipes are distributed at intervals; in addition, in order to increase the stability and structural strength of the two cross bars 300, cross bar connectors are added to the outer ends of the two cross bars, such that the openings face the U-shaped structure of another floor frame 100.
As shown in fig. 1 to 3, the cross bar 300 is provided with two positioning holes, and the number of the positioning holes needs to be set according to actual bearing requirements, and the two positioning holes are spaced along the axial direction of the cross bar 300.
As shown in fig. 1 to 3, the connecting unit 400 is located between two floor racks 100, and two ends of the connecting unit are connected to the cross bar 300 on the floor racks 100 respectively; the connecting body 400 comprises a connecting pipe 410 and a mounting rack 420, wherein a television mounting hole is formed in the mounting rack 420, and a plurality of mounting holes are arranged in a matrix to form a television mounting position for mounting a television; the mounting brackets 420 are mounted on the connecting pipes 410, and the number of the connecting pipes 110 is two, so as to correspond to the two cross bars 300; adjusting holes 411 are formed in both ends of any connecting tube 4100, the adjusting holes 411 are distributed at intervals along the axial direction of the connecting tube 410, both ends of the connecting tube 410 are inserted into the two cross bars 300, and the adjusting holes 411 are butted and communicated with the positioning holes of the cross bars 300 to assemble the screws 600; specifically, the method comprises the following steps: the two connecting pipes 410 are connected by a vertical rod, and the mounting rack 420 is located in the middle of the connecting pipe 410. In this embodiment: four adjusting holes 411 are respectively formed at two ends of any connecting pipe 410, the four adjusting holes 411 are distributed at intervals along the axial direction of the connecting pipe 410, and two ends of the connecting pipe 410 are respectively inserted into the cross rods 300 on the two floor frames 100.
It should be noted that: due to the arrangement of the adjusting bracket 200, the connecting body 400 and the cross bar 300 have a certain distance with the floor stand 100, so that a space for the distance between the two floor stands 100 is provided, and the purpose of convenient adjustment is achieved.
As shown in fig. 1 to 3, in order to further increase the structural stability and weighing capacity, a reinforcement member 500 is additionally provided between the two floor frames 100, wherein the reinforcement member 500 is a pipe body and is arranged parallel to the connecting body 400; any one of the floor racks 100 is provided with a reinforcing cross bar 700, and the reinforcing cross bar 700 is inserted into the reinforcing piece 500 and fixed by a screw 600; the reinforcing cross bar 700 is arranged parallel to the cross bar 300, and reinforcing adjusting holes are formed at intervals along the axial direction of the reinforcing cross bar 700; the reinforcing bar 700 is inserted into the reinforcing member 500, and the reinforcing adjustment holes 700 are butted and communicated with the reinforcing positioning holes of the reinforcing member 500 to assemble the screw 600.
As shown in fig. 1 to 3, the assembly of the floor tv mounting bracket may be performed according to the habit of the operator, but the assembly operation of the floor tv mounting bracket is described as follows:
firstly, the connector 400 is inserted into the cross bar 300 of a floor frame 100 and locked by the screw 600, and the reinforcement cross bar 700 is inserted into the reinforcement 500 and locked by the screw 600;
secondly, the cross bar 300 of the other floor frame 100 is inserted into the other end of the connector 400, meanwhile, the reinforcing cross bar 700 is inserted into the reinforcing member 500, the distance between the two floor frames 100 is adjusted, and the cross bar 300, the connector 400, the reinforcing cross bar 700 and the reinforcing member 500 are locked by screws 600;
finally, the television is mounted on the mounting bracket 420 of the connector 400, and the assembly of the television mounting bracket is completed.
Under the condition of actual assembly, the lifting adjustment of the cross rod 300 along the axial direction of the connecting part 119 of the floor stand 100 can be fixed by the screw 600 according to specific requirements; meanwhile, as shown in fig. 1, fig. 4 and fig. 5, the mounting rack for a floor-type television respectively realizes the distance between two floor racks by adjusting the relative positions of the locking cross bar 300, the connecting body 400, the reinforcing cross bar 700 and the reinforcing member 500, wherein the structure shown in fig. 1 is that the distance between the two floor racks 100 is the largest, the structure shown in fig. 5 is that the distance between the two floor racks 100 is the smallest, and the distance between the two floor racks 100 in the structure shown in fig. 4 is smaller than that in the structure shown in fig. 1 and is larger than that in the structure shown in fig. 4.
